What Is Pixel Glass?

Pixel Glass is an AI-native platform that bridges smart glasses, real-time multimodal AI, and live public city datasets into a single, seamless, hands-free experience.

Put on a pair of Meta Ray-Ban smart glasses, look at a restaurant, a street corner, or a building — and ask. Pixel Glass answers out loud, through your glasses speakers, in under two seconds. No phone. No typing. No stopping.

"What's the health grade of this place?" "What street segment am I standing on?" "Are people being denied mortgages in this neighborhood because of race?"

The answer is already waiting. We just made city data speakable.


Key Features

  • Hands-Free Voice Interface — Real-time bidirectional audio via Gemini Live through Meta Ray-Ban glasses
  • Restaurant Health Intelligence — Live NYC DOHMH inspection grades, violations, and scores via Socrata API
  • Street & Location Lookup — NYC Street Centerline dataset for block IDs, geometry, and street segment data
  • HMDA Fair Lending Analysis — Mortgage approval/denial rates by race, lender, income, loan type, and property type from CFPB data (187K+ records)
  • WhatsApp Integration — Send query results to 3.14B+ WhatsApp users with zero app install required
  • Multi-Agent Architecture — Google ADK orchestrator with three specialized A2A sub-agents on Cloud Run
  • Nightly Data Refresh — Cloud Scheduler auto-refreshes HMDA datasets for freshness
  • 40+ Languages — Gemini Live auto-detects language natively

The Five Layers

Layer Component Role
Eyes Meta Ray-Ban Glasses + iOS App Stream 1fps video + live audio
Brain Gemini 2.5 Flash Lite Real-time voice, video, and reasoning
Agents Google ADK Orchestrator + 3 Sub-agents Route queries to the right specialist
Data Socrata APIs + GCS/BigQuery (HMDA) Live city data retrieval
Reach WhatsApp Cloud API + Pub/Sub Deliver results to any device

Datasets

Dataset Source Access Method
NYC Restaurant Inspections DOHMH / NYC Open Data Live Socrata API (43nn-pn8j)
NYC Street Centerline (LION) NYC City Government Bundled GeoJSON (~122K segments) + Socrata API (2v4z-66xt)
HMDA Mortgage Data (2007–present) CFPB — NYC MSA 35620 GCS (tourgemini-hmda-data) → lazy-loaded in-memory cache (187K+ records)

All datasets are public, free, and updated automatically.


Tech Stack

Hardware
  • Meta Ray-Ban Smart Glasses — 1fps JPEG camera stream, bidirectional mic/speaker
  • Meta DAT (Device Access Toolkit) SDK — exposes video frames and audio to the iOS app
  • iPhone (iOS) — runs the Pixel Glass app, bridges hardware to cloud services
AI & Agent Framework
  • Google Gemini 2.5 Flash Lite — LLM for reasoning, tool routing, and multimodal processing
  • Gemini Live API — real-time bidirectional audio + video over WebSocket
  • Google ADK v0.3.0+ — multi-agent framework, orchestrator + A2A sub-agents
  • A2A Protocol — inter-agent communication; each Cloud Run agent exposes /.well-known/agent.json + /run
  • Vertex AI Agent Engine — managed runtime for ADK deployment
GCP Services
Service Purpose
Cloud Run Serverless hosting for all agents + webhook handler
Vertex AI Gemini calls, RAG Engine, Agent Engine
BigQuery Structured SQL queries over HMDA dataset
Cloud Storage Raw HMDA CSV files + embeddings
Pub/Sub Decouples WhatsApp webhook from agent processing
Firestore Per-user conversation history and session state
Secret Manager All API keys and tokens
Artifact Registry Docker images for Cloud Run
Cloud Build CI/CD container builds
Cloud Scheduler Nightly HMDA data refresh
Cloud Logging + Monitoring Full observability
Backend
  • Python 3.12, FastAPI, Flask, Docker
  • google-adk>=0.3.0, google-cloud-aiplatform, google-cloud-pubsub
  • httpx>=0.27.0 for live Socrata API calls

Agent Tools

Restaurant Agent

Tool Description
search_restaurants() Search by name, zip, cuisine, borough, grade (up to 50 results)
get_restaurant_details(camis) Full inspection history by CAMIS ID
get_grade_summary() Grade distribution (A/B/C) in an area

Location Agent

Tool Description
search_streets() Find streets by name, borough, zip code
find_nearby_streets() Find streets within radius of GPS coordinates (ideal for glasses)
get_route_segments() Get ordered street geometry for navigation
get_streets_in_area() List all streets in a borough/zip code
find_restaurants_on_street() Find restaurants on a specific street

HMDA Agent

Tool Description
get_lending_summary() Overall NYC approval/denial/withdrawal rates
get_denial_rates_by_lender() Statistics broken down by lender (top 10 by volume)
get_denial_rates_by_income() Analysis by income bracket (Under $50K to Over $250K)
get_lending_disparities_by_race() Fair Housing Act compliance — approval/denial by race/ethnicity
get_lending_by_loan_type() Stats for conventional, FHA, VA, USDA loans
get_lending_by_property_type() Analysis by single-family, multifamily, manufactured homes, etc.

Example Queries

"What's the health grade of this restaurant?"
→ Live Socrata API → grade, violations, last inspection date

"What street am I on?"
→ Centerline spatial index → block ID, segment name, traffic direction

"What are the mortgage denial rates for Black applicants in zip 11212?"
→ Vertex AI RAG + BigQuery → full HMDA analysis in <15 seconds

"Send that to my WhatsApp."
→ WhatsApp Cloud API → delivered instantly
